#include "timer.h"
#include "greensupport.h"
#include "time_cache.h"
int
is_active_timer(TimerObject *timer)
{
return timer && !timer->called;
}
TimerObject*
TimerObject_new(long seconds, PyObject *callback, PyObject *args, PyObject *kwargs, PyObject *greenlet)
{
TimerObject *self;
PyObject *temp = NULL;
//self = PyObject_NEW(TimerObject, &TimerObjectType);
self = PyObject_GC_New(TimerObject, &TimerObjectType);
if(self == NULL){
return NULL;
}
//DEBUG("args seconds:%ld callback:%p args:%p kwargs:%p", seconds, callback, args, kwargs);
if(seconds > 0){
self->seconds = current_msec/1000 + seconds;
}else{
self->seconds = 0;
}
Py_XINCREF(callback);
Py_XINCREF(args);
Py_XINCREF(kwargs);
Py_XINCREF(greenlet);
self->callback = callback;
if(args != NULL){
self->args = args;
}else{
temp = PyTuple_New(0);
self->args = temp;
}
self->kwargs = kwargs;
self->called = 0;
self->greenlet = greenlet;
PyObject_GC_Track(self);
GDEBUG("self:%p", self);
return self;
}
void
fire_timer(TimerObject *timer)
{
PyObject *res = NULL;
if(!timer->called){
timer->called = 1;
if (timer->greenlet) {
DEBUG("call have greenlet timer:%p", timer);
res = greenlet_switch(timer->greenlet, timer->args, timer->kwargs);
if (greenlet_dead(timer->greenlet)) {
Py_DECREF(timer->greenlet);
}
} else {
DEBUG("call timer:%p", timer);
res = PyEval_CallObjectWithKeywords(timer->callback, timer->args, timer->kwargs);
}
Py_XDECREF(res);
DEBUG("called timer %p", timer);
}
}
static int
TimerObject_clear(TimerObject *self)
{
GDEBUG("self:%p", self);
Py_CLEAR(self->args);
Py_CLEAR(self->kwargs);
Py_CLEAR(self->callback);
Py_CLEAR(self->greenlet);
return 0;
}
static int
TimerObject_traverse(TimerObject *self, visitproc visit, void *arg)
{
GDEBUG("self:%p", self);
Py_VISIT(self->args);
Py_VISIT(self->kwargs);
Py_VISIT(self->callback);
Py_VISIT(self->greenlet);
return 0;
}
static void
TimerObject_dealloc(TimerObject *self)
{
GDEBUG("self %p", self);
PyObject_GC_UnTrack(self);
Py_TRASHCAN_SAFE_BEGIN(self);
TimerObject_clear(self);
PyObject_GC_Del(self);
Py_TRASHCAN_SAFE_END(self);
}
static PyObject *
TimerObject_cancel(TimerObject *self, PyObject *args)
{
DEBUG("self %p", self);
self->called = 1;
Py_RETURN_NONE;
}
static PyMethodDef TimerObject_methods[] = {
{"cancel", (PyCFunction)TimerObject_cancel, METH_NOARGS, 0},
{NULL, NULL}
};
static PyMemberDef TimerObject_members[] = {
{"called", T_BOOL, offsetof(TimerObject, called), READONLY, "Timer called"},
{NULL} /* Sentinel */
};
PyTypeObject TimerObjectType = {
#ifdef PY3
PyVarObject_HEAD_INIT(NULL, 0)
#else
PyObject_HEAD_INIT(NULL)
0, /* ob_size */
#endif
MODULE_NAME ".Timer", /*tp_name*/
sizeof(TimerObject), /*tp_basicsize*/
0, /*tp_itemsize*/
(destructor)TimerObject_dealloc, /*tp_dealloc*/
0, /*tp_print*/
0, /*tp_getattr*/
0, /*tp_setattr*/
0, /*tp_compare*/
0, /*tp_repr*/
0, /*tp_as_number*/
0, /*tp_as_sequence*/
0, /*tp_as_mapping*/
0, /*tp_hash */
0, /*tp_call*/
0, /*tp_str*/
0, /*tp_getattro*/
0, /*tp_setattro*/
0, /*tp_as_buffer*/
Py_TPFLAGS_DEFAULT|Py_TPFLAGS_HAVE_GC, /*tp_flags*/
"Timer", /* tp_doc */
(traverseproc)TimerObject_traverse, /* tp_traverse */
(inquiry)TimerObject_clear, /* tp_clear */
0, /* tp_richcompare */
0, /* tp_weaklistoffset */
0, /* tp_iter */
0, /* tp_iternext */
TimerObject_methods, /* tp_methods */
TimerObject_members, /* tp_members */
0, /* tp_getset */
0, /* tp_base */
0, /* tp_dict */
0, /* tp_descr_get */
0, /* tp_descr_set */
0, /* tp_dictoffset */
0, /* tp_init */
0, /* tp_alloc */
0, /* tp_new */
PyObject_GC_Del, /* tp_new */
};
